Our brain may be the most mysterious organ in our body. Although science continues to learn new facts from it, there are still many secrets hidden in the brain. The following is a list of some recent scientific discoveries, these results may surprise you.


1. Long-term lack of sleep can cause serious decline in our memory





Scientists at the University of California, Berkeley, USA have found some very strong evidence that long-term lack of sleep can severely damage our memory and cause Alzheimer's disease. During a complete night’s sleep, brain cells remove some chemicals that are harmful to our brain. If a person never gets enough sleep, then it is a devastating blow to his brain cells.

3. The effects of love and hate on the brain are largely the same





British scientists found that love and hate both originated in the same brain area. However, compared with hate, love can also significantly reduce the activity of judgment and logical thinking in brain regions.


4. The brain is very sensitive to dehydration





80% of our brain is composed of water. Therefore, even mild dehydration (approximately 2%) can reduce concentration and vigilance and can lead to deterioration of short-term memory and other cognitive abilities.

6. Excessive sugar content in the diet will worsen memory and reduce learning ability





High levels of fructose in the diet will reduce the efficiency of the brain, and will reduce learning ability, information memory ability and concentration. Because excessive sugar will destroy the connections between the brain's nerves.


Scientists emphasize that industrial sugar is more harmful (for example, various soft drinks, seasonings, sauces and baby food are added). However, some foods containing omega-3 fatty acids (such as fatty fish, nuts and fish oil, etc.) can remove these confusions.

8. Painting will improve the work of the brain





A study showed that painting and thinking art work can increase the interaction between various areas of the brain and alleviate the decline of the brain with age. Scientists studied the impact of art on people between 62 and 70 years old. Half of them have received courses in art history, and the other half have received courses in painting. The group of painting courses performed more prominently than the group of art history.
